ArticleZip > Calculate Percentage Javascript

Calculate Percentage Javascript

Are you looking to add some math magic to your Javascript functions? Well, you're in luck because today we're diving deep into the world of calculating percentages in Javascript. Whether you're a beginner just starting out or a seasoned developer looking to brush up on your skills, understanding how to calculate percentages in Javascript is a valuable tool to have in your programming arsenal. Let's get started!

To calculate a percentage in Javascript, you'll need two essential pieces of information: the total value you're working with and the percentage you want to calculate. Once you have these two values, the calculation itself is quite simple. Here's a basic formula to calculate a percentage:

Javascript

function calculatePercentage(total, percent) {
  return (total * percent) / 100;
}

In this function, `total` represents the total value you're working with, and `percent` is the percentage you want to calculate. The function multiplies the total value by the percentage and divides the result by 100 to obtain the final percentage value. Easy peasy!

Let's break it down further with an example. Suppose you have a total of 500 and you want to calculate 20% of that total. You can use our `calculatePercentage` function like this:

Javascript

const total = 500;
const percent = 20;

const result = calculatePercentage(total, percent);
console.log(`20% of 500 is ${result}`);

When you run this code snippet, you should see the output: "20% of 500 is 100". That's the magic of calculating percentages in Javascript!

Now, what if you want to calculate the percentage increase or decrease between two values? Fear not, because Javascript has got you covered. Here's a snippet of code that calculates the percentage increase or decrease between two values:

Javascript

function calculatePercentageChange(oldValue, newValue) {
  return ((newValue - oldValue) / Math.abs(oldValue)) * 100;
}

In this function, `oldValue` represents the initial value, and `newValue` represents the updated value. The function calculates the percentage change between the two values using a simple formula. Positive values indicate an increase, while negative values denote a decrease.

Let's put this function to the test with an example. Suppose you had an old value of 200 and a new value of 250. You can calculate the percentage increase like this:

Javascript

const oldValue = 200;
const newValue = 250;

const percentageChange = calculatePercentageChange(oldValue, newValue);
console.log(`The percentage increase is ${percentageChange}%`);

When you run this code, you should see the output: "The percentage increase is 25%". It's that easy to calculate percentage changes in Javascript!

Armed with these simple yet powerful functions, you're now equipped to tackle percentage calculations like a pro in your Javascript projects. Whether you're working on financial applications, data analysis tools, or any other project requiring percentage calculations, understanding these fundamental concepts will undoubtedly come in handy. Happy coding!

×